A tire and automotive supply customer in Armenia needed a better way to store and distribute larger tires at a lower landed cost. Their previous 60-inch rack specification was no longer wide enough for the larger tire sizes demanded by the local market, and the existing supply model did not give them enough pricing power or shipping efficiency.
We supplied a 72-inch heavy duty tire rack solution designed for larger tire sizes, optimized the loading plan for one 40HQ container, and helped the customer achieve full container utilization with 134 sets loaded in a single shipment. The result was a stronger product line, lower freight cost per unit, and better market competitiveness.

The customer was not simply buying racks. They were trying to solve a commercial problem.
Their previous 60-inch rack line had two limitations. First, it did not fully match the larger tire sizes becoming more common in Armenia. Second, the supply chain was not efficient enough to give them strong pricing control in the local market.
For a distributor, this creates a direct business risk: if the product size is too small, the warehouse solution becomes less useful; if the freight cost is too high, the final selling price becomes less competitive. The customer needed a rack specification that could do both jobs at once: improve storage compatibility and reduce landed cost.
We recommended our 72-inch heavy duty tire rack as the right fit for this market.
Compared with the previous 60-inch model, the 72-inch rack provides more usable storage volume and better compatibility with larger tires. It is designed for heavy-duty commercial use, with an approximate load capacity of 1,000 kg per level, and it supports fast stacking and easy end-user assembly.
More importantly, we planned the shipment around the customer’s cost structure rather than just the product itself. By optimizing dimensions, packaging, and loading sequence, we fit the order into one 40HQ container with 134 sets loaded at full capacity. That gave the customer a much lower freight cost per unit and a stronger basis for wholesale distribution.
Why This Solution Worked
Better fit for the local market
The 72-inch specification gave the customer access to a wider range of larger tires, which made the product line more suitable for current demand in Armenia.
Lower landed cost
Full container utilization meant the shipping cost was spread across more units, which directly reduced the cost per rack.
Stronger pricing power
By sourcing directly from the factory, the customer avoided intermediary markups and improved their margin flexibility in the local market.
Faster end-user assembly
The insert-tube design allows quick assembly without complicated installation work, which is important for distributors and downstream buyers who value speed and simplicity.
